WebIt's easier to work with grams, so convert the mass: 5.988 kg = 5988 g. As you already know how the grams to moles conversion work, find the number of moles: n = 5988 g / 18.015 g/mol = 332.4 mol. (SHOW YOUR WORK), Which of the following contains … how to sculpt a person in blenderWebThe number 6.02 x 1023 is called Avogadro’s number. The number of particles represented by Avogadro’s number is called a mole, abbreviated mol.
